We are seeking a highly skilled Mechanical Engineer to join our team. This role is ideal for someone who thrives in a technical environment, enjoys taking ownership of complex design challenges, and can deliver high-quality engineering solutions across multiple projects.
You will play a key role in designing, developing, and industrialising next-generation high voltage components and systems, ensuring reliability, manufacturability, and technical excellence.
Key Responsibilities- Design and develop HV components and systems including insulation structures, connectors, and mechanical assemblies.
- Produce detailed 3D CAD models and engineering drawings in accordance with BS 8888.
- Apply dielectric design principles to manage electric field stress, insulation integrity, and long-term system reliability.
- Take full ownership of design solutions from concept through prototype validation and industrialisation.
- Plan and conduct prototype and HV withstand testing, interpreting results to refine designs.
- Use engineering calculations and FEA tools to correlate analysis with testing and optimise mechanical and electrical performance.
- Validate engineering decisions using evidence, testing results, and sound engineering judgement.
- Produce clear and structured technical reports, design documentation, and presentations.
- Ensure solutions are robust, manufacturable, and aligned with cost, schedule, and technical constraints.
- Independently identify root causes and implement effective engineering solutions.
- Communicate technical concepts and design decisions clearly across multidisciplinary teams.
